Calamintha coccinea
Short lived. Rarely grown as it is difficult to establish.
Retain it in the landscape if is is occurring naturally.
,
Tolerance, Not salt tolerant of inundation by salty or brackish water.
Low/no tolerance of salty wind or direct salt spray
,
Considertions, Difficult to establish and requires highly specific site conditions.
,
Wildlife, Attracts hummingbirds.
,
Habitat, Scrub, in open areas. Sandhills, coastal hammocks. Mostly near the coast.
,
Did You Know?, Aroma, fragrance, Showy flowers
Attracts bees, and butterflies.

Crinum americanum
This is a wetland plant, but it will do well once established in a moist garden setting.
Moist wildflower gardens. Easily grown along streams.
,
Tolerance, Tolerant of inundation with brackish water
Some tolerance to salty wind but not direct salt spray.
,
Habitat, Riverine swamps, riverine marshes, open wet prairies.
,
Did You Know?, Aroma, fragrance, Showy flowers
Pollinated by sphinx moths. Larval host for Spanish moth a.k.a. convict caterpillar (Xanthopastis timais)
